Holophone has begun shipping its H2-5.1 surround microphone equipped with Sennheiser’s MKE series microphone capsules.
The H2-5.1 offers users the same power and audio quality of the H2-PRO in an affordable 5.1 package. Designed for productions solely requiring discrete 5.1 surround recording, Holophone’s H2-5.1 is currently available.
Based on the H2-PRO, the H2-5.1 features six Sennheiser microphone capsules arranged to correspond with the typical 5.1 speaker setup found in a studio or home theater. The configuration allows the H2-5.1 to capture, from a single point, an accurate 5.1 surround recording with no signal manipulation required. The mic’s six channels of audio are output to six separate XLR connectors.
